Horror Writers of America (vice president, 1987-88), Western Writers of America (treasurer, 1987). Also worked variously as a bouncer, bodyguard, factory worker, carpenter, ditch digger, plumber's helper, goat farmer, rose-field laborer, and karate instructor.
